Kr Crusin Cartel Cruises to Victory in John Deere Turf Paradise Juvenile Challenge

PHOENIX, AZ—APRIL 26, 2015—Kyler Racing LLC's homebred Kr Crusin Cartel recovered from an early bump to draw clear by one-length over Seis Me in the $31,680 John Deere Turf Paradise Juvenile Challenge Sunday afternoon. Painthisroyalwagon finished a neck back in the show position.
Ridden by jockey Jorge Bourdieu, Kr Crusin Cartel covered the 350 yards in :17.961 seconds over a sealed race course to picked the winner's purse of $14,573. Trainer Matthew Fales saddled the Carters Cartel filly to her second win in as many starts this season. The victory also earned her a starting spot in the $150,000 John Deere Juvenile Challenge Championship(G2) on November 7th at Lone Star Park.
